Why Email Marketing Still Matters in 2025
Despite the rise of social media and chatbots, email continues to dominate when it comes to direct, personal communication. According to Statista, over 376 billion emails are projected to be sent each day by 2025, with business emails accounting for a significant portion. That means opportunity—but also fierce competition.
Done right, email marketing is not only affordable but scalable, automatable, and measurable.
Segment First, Send Second
Mass emails are dead. Your list isn’t one-size-fits-all, and neither should your messages be.
In HubSpot:
-
Use Lists to segment based on lifecycle stage, behavior, industry, or persona.
-
Customize subject lines, content blocks, and CTAs based on segmentation data.
-
Build workflows to move users from one segment to another based on their interactions.
Pro tip: Combine behavioral data (e.g., email opens, page visits) with firmographics (e.g., company size or job title) for hyper-targeted campaigns.
Mobile-First Formatting
More than 70% of email opens happen on mobile devices. In HubSpot:
-
Choose mobile-optimized templates
-
Keep subject lines under 40 characters
-
Use buttons instead of text links for calls-to-action
-
Avoid heavy images or large attachments
Test your email in multiple preview modes before scheduling—HubSpot’s built-in testing makes this easy.
The Power of Personalization Tokens
Generic “Hi there” intros feel like spam. With HubSpot’s personalization tokens, you can insert the contact’s:
-
First name
-
Company name
-
Recent form submission
-
Last email interaction
...automatically. This kind of simple personalization can boost open rates by up to 26%, according to Campaign Monitor
A/B Test Everything
HubSpot allows you to test:
-
Subject lines
-
Content layouts
-
Send times
-
Call-to-action placements
Use A/B testing not as a one-off, but as an ongoing process. What worked last year may flop today.
Set clear KPIs: Open rate? CTR? MQL conversions?
Send at the Right Time (Not Just Anytime)
It’s 2025. Stop guessing. Use HubSpot’s Send Time Optimization feature to send emails based on each contact’s previous engagement history. You’ll see lift across open and click metrics.
General rule: Tuesdays through Thursdays, between 10AM–12PM recipient time, still perform best.
Clean Your Email Lists Regularly
Email hygiene directly affects your deliverability. Bounce rates over 2%? Say goodbye to your sender reputation.
-
Use HubSpot’s email health dashboard
-
Remove unengaged contacts automatically using workflows
-
Ask re-engagement questions before removing valuable contacts
HubSpot’s List Cleanup Tools make it easier than ever.
Align With the Buyer’s Journey
Map every email to a specific funnel stage:
-
Awareness: Educational blog content, guides, infographics
-
Consideration: Case studies, testimonials, webinars
-
Decision: Demos, trials, pricing
In HubSpot, lead nurturing workflows help automate this logic seamlessly.
Track What Matters
Don’t just track opens. Dig deeper:
-
Heatmaps of click areas
-
Reply tracking
-
Conversion events (e.g., booked meetings, downloads)
-
Attribution reporting (HubSpot Enterprise feature)
And always watch your unsubscribe rate—it’s a silent KPI of value mismatch.
